- Hey, welcome to Chemistry Lab.
The lab is an amazing place.
Through experiments and demonstrations,
you will discover that chemistry is more
than just a collection of facts and formulas.
It's a way of observing and understanding
the very real properties of matter all around us.
However, the lab can also be a dangerous place.
Take a look around you, what do you see?
You may have noticed fire extinguishers,
fire blankets, safety showers, eyewash fountains,
first aid kits, as well as safety signs and posters.
This equipment is here for an important reason,
to protect you and your classmates
in the event of an accident.
And that's the key word here, accident.
What we wanna talk about today is preventing accidents,
which means you'll never need to use this equipment.
Contrary to what you might've seen in films and TV,
safety is a core value of chemistry.
It's essential to everything you do in the lab
and it begins with your mindset,
the attitudes and beliefs
you bring to class with you everyday.
So what should those attitudes and beliefs be?
Here are the three essential things to always keep in mind.
Number one, safety always comes first.
Two, accidents can be prevented
and three, experiments must be carefully planned,
designed and carried out to ensure everyone's safety.
Adopting these beliefs and attitudes
is the key to having a safe and fun learning experience
in the lab.
But building a safety culture
requires that everyone in this classroom
adopts a safety mindset.
If everyone takes responsibility for their own safety,
then collectively, you're ensuring everyone's safety.
That's because what you do in the lab
doesn't just affect you, it affects everyone around you.
You can demonstrate your commitment to safety
by setting a good example,
by accepting responsibility for your actions
as well as your attitude and by embracing safety
as a core value.
In practice, valuing safety means staying focused,
avoiding careless behavior
and working hard to increase your knowledge
and understanding of the principles of chemistry.
Here are some other practical ways you can demonstrate
your commitment to safety.
If you see something unsafe,
definitely speak up and alert your teacher.
Always come prepared by reading the experimental procedure
before beginning work,
listen carefully to your teacher's instructions,
ask questions when you don't understand something,
be aware of your surroundings at all times,
pay attention to your work and your work area
by keeping it neat and tidy.
Even a few drops of spilled liquid on your bench top
can be dangerous.
Work closely with your lab partner to help each other
and keep each other safe.
Remember, by adopting the right mindset
and taking responsibility for building a culture of safety,
you're guaranteed to enjoy the journey of discovery
in the lab.
